Cleaning-crew access — Facilities desk brief. The Bramwick contract crew works 21:00–01:00, Monday to Friday, across floors 1–5 of Carden Court. They enter via the service corridor, sign the night register, and collect keys from the lockbox — log every issue and return. Crew members must wear their contractor lanyards at all times; no lanyard, no entry. Floors 6 and 7 are out of scope and stay locked. Escalate anything unusual to the duty manager. The service corridor keypad takes the crew code below.

door code, tajof-kageg: bdg-QVDCE-3

## Safe Lock Replacement — Transit Notes

The replacement lock assembly for the Varnholt-series safe at the Dunmere receiving site ships via bonded courier from Kestrel Lockworks. The unit arrives pre-programmed and sealed in a tamper-evident case; do not open before the fitter from Armavale Security is on site. Log the seal number on arrival and store the case in the secure cage. The courier will require the hand-over instruction below.

dispatch memo: the holius casvan courier leaves the ralir kasion rusdor oliion fraeth lammir julox belys ledger at gate 3561 under passcode 522203

Handover Note

To the incoming director: the Larkspire pilot programme has seen churn rise to roughly a fifth of enrolled accounts, concentrated among smaller practices in the Denwick region. Root causes appear to be onboarding friction and pricing confusion. Tova Brennick's team has a remediation plan drafted. Relevant strategic context is set out in the note below.

management briefing: Headcount on the Silok team goes from 44 to 77 by the end of May. Gross margin on Silok came in at 63 percent against a plan of 30 percent.

Subject: DR drill — Matchgrove GC pauses

Heads up: Thursday's drill will simulate long GC pauses in the Matchgrove matching service. Expect synthetic 4s stop-the-world events. If failover to the Brightloam standby stalls, unseal the standby's state snapshot manually. You'll need the recovery passphrase, which is provided directly below.

strongbox words: druvan-lamys-eliius-jorax-istox-soreth-ulays-gilix-ralix-oliiel-norwyn-casvan-praius